Skip to content
This repository was archived by the owner on Aug 31, 2022. It is now read-only.

Commit 5d9d82e

Browse files
remove managed fields from event becasue its useless
1 parent b3e76c6 commit 5d9d82e

2 files changed

Lines changed: 2 additions & 1 deletion

File tree

deploy/02-deployment.yaml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 spec:
1414
serviceAccountName: event-exporter
1515
containers:
1616
- name: event-exporter
17-
image: ghcr.io/opsgenie/kubernetes-event-exporter:v0.10
17+
image: ghcr.io/opsgenie/kubernetes-event-exporter:v0.11
1818
imagePullPolicy: IfNotPresent
1919
args:
2020
- -conf=/data/config.yaml

pkg/kube/watcher.go

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-68,6 +68,7 @@ func (e *EventWatcher) onEvent(event *corev1.Event) {
6868
ev := &EnhancedEvent{
6969
Event: *event.DeepCopy(),
7070
}
71+
ev.Event.ManagedFields = nil
7172

7273
labels, err := e.labelCache.GetLabelsWithCache(&event.InvolvedObject)
7374
if err != nil {

0 commit comments

Comments
 (0)